An open letter to Kairon (and people like him):

To whom it may concern,

Your loyalty isn't helping the games industry.

There are many legitimate reasons for not owning multiple consoles - not having enough money, for one. But if you refuse to buy any games or consoles that don't bear the Official Nintendo Seal of Sealiness on principle, to help your "team", you are not doing good.

Wanting to help Nintendo is understandable - you love their products, and have had to suffer through two generations of them struggling in last place. But Nintendo has proven, with the Wii and the DS, that they don't need your charity. So don't give it to them. Instead, do the best thing you can for both the games industry, and your fellow gamers: buy good games, no matter what system they appear on.

Get it out of your head that you need to help Nintendo by buying dreck like Call of Duty 3 for the Wii. Instead, you should be supporting the artists behind Ico, Silent Hill, Shadow of the Colossus and Okami....well, not Okami. Too late for that.

Help make sure more talented development teams aren't disbanded. Help make sure more great games are made. Help yourself learn more about video games and game design. And help Nintendo, by making them work for your dollar. Do all this, just by buying good games.
